Pressure Washer Professional salaries differ in the United States between $18-$27 per hour. Power cleaning is an attractive side hustle for those with great social and physical conditioning as there's great possibility to make a decent revenue. With fundamental devices, simple transport, and adaptable work hours, it's worth considering for an additional revenue resource.

There are a few various types of stress washing machines offered, each with various power degrees, so you need to choose one that is proper for your task. For smaller sized tasks, like cleaning up siding and sidewalks, a lighter-duty design with 2000 to 3000 PSI (pounds per square inch) should suffice. For larger work, like getting rid of paint from block or concrete, a heavier-duty version with over 3000 PSI is suggested.
When preparing your house for pressure cleaning, make certain to cover any outdoor furniture, plants, and other items that could be impacted by the stress washer. Remove any type of products that can not be covered and get rid of debris from the outside wall surfaces and surface areas. Get rid of any kind of loosened items, such as home window screens and shutters.
